PAPER PULP
WEST COAST TIMBERS,
SUI TA BIL.IT Y PRO VED
(Special to too Star.)
CHRISTCHURCH, This Day
In connection with the suitability of New Zealand timbers for paper making it is pointed out that tho New Zealand Pulp ami Paper Coy, which holds a lease of large timber reserves on the West Coast, some time ago sifif a large quantity of different timbers from there to London, in charge of one of. their representatives. This was made up into about 12 rolls of newsprint of splendid qualit/y, somb of which wa.s used by the Christchurch Press Cor. with excellent results. There is therefore no doubt of the suitability of New Zealand timber for the manufacture of newsprint paper.
